MINI has revealed pricing for its new Countryman model - a jacked up crossover SUV which will be available with four-wheel drive.

The entry-level model will be priced from £16,000, rising to £20,810 for the Cooper S version.

Two diesels will be offered, the One D at £17,000 and the Cooper D at £18,810. Both emit 116g/km of CO2, putting them into the lowest 13% benefit-in-kind tax band.
